Continental Indoor Soccer League ended in 1997.
Continental Indoor Soccer League was created in 1993.
Eastern Indoor Soccer League was created in 1997.
American Indoor Soccer League was created in 2002.
World Indoor Soccer League ended in 2001.
World Indoor Soccer League was created in 1998.
Canadian Major Indoor Soccer League was created in 2007.
American Professional Soccer League was created in 1990.
Professional Arena Soccer League was created in 2008.
